Korčula klašuni

The recipe originates from the island of Korcula where the dessert is famous, it is more than 100 years old. In the original recipe, instead of baking powder, ammonium salt (hirschhornsalz) is used. While baking it smells ugly, but the taste replaces everything, and you don't even need ammonium salt if you have baking powder or baking soda.

Preparation steps

  • Knead the dough, roll it out to 1/2 cm thick.
  • Coat the dough with beaten egg whites - to make the dough stick easier.
  • Using a round cutter, remove circles about 7 cm in diameter.
  • Spoon the filling and cover with another empty circle.
  • Press lightly along the edges, then remove the round cakes with a circle of smaller diameter.
  • Bake on low heat, about 20 minutes, they must remain completely white, they are best when you cover them with foil.

Serving

An excellent recipe, they tolerate transport very well, their taste and appearance are special, from this amount you will get about 70-80 cookies. They are amazing! When they stay for a couple of days, they are even better.

Anzac cookies

Anzac cookies

ANZAC (Australian and New Zealand Army Corps) cookies were designed by women soldiers in World War I, out of the need to provide them with caloric and nutritious food that will not spoil. Biscuits are still sold in Australian stores today.
